Hi! Does anyone know if its bluetooth strength or brute physical distance that determines whether it locks/unlocks?

Im hoping someone can change a line in code within a plist to allow a greater range or a greater signal tolerance.
My bluetooth keyboard and trackpad have a bluetooth signal averaging -48 to -58 which I think is powerful enough but apparently its not enough to trigger the auto unlock all the time.

Sometimes it works, sometimes it does not hence trying to work out is it signal or distance limit? Its completely random.

I have the BCM94360CD model. Im prepared to buy a new module if it'll certainly improve though but Im not convinced a new module will do the trick.
Im on the latest Sierra build and iOS10 and watch 3.0 OS

Thoughts?
 
Are you on wifi the whole time? i just found out that wifi is required to unlock with the watch (which I had off since I used ethernet to connect).
